Four shareholders form a new corporation in exchange for stock with a fair market value of $1,000 per share.Benjamin transfers investment land (current fair market value of $35,000) that he purchased 10 year ago for $15,000.In exchange, Benjamin receives 30 shares of stock and $5,000 cash.Andrew transfers a machine with a basis of $45,000 and a fair market value of $35,000.Andrew receives 30 shares of stock and $5,000 cash.Emily transfers a rental office building (current fair market value of $45,000) that she purchased 20 years ago for $60,000.Its current basis is $15,000 after recognition of $45,000 in depreciation expense.The corporation assumes the $20,000 balance on the original mortgage and Emily receives 25 shares of stock from the corporation in the exchange.Jackson provided the legal services to organize the corporation (value $5,000) and contributes $10,000 in cash in exchange for 15 shares of stock.What is Emily's basis in the stock she received?

Effective Leadership

The ability of a person to inspire and motivate others towards the achievement of goals, marked by strong communication, decisiveness, and strategic thinking.

Fiedler

Refers to Fiedler's contingency theory, which posits that leadership effectiveness is contingent upon the leader's style of interaction with group members and the degree of control the leader has over the situation.

Hersey-Blanchard

A situational leadership model developed by Paul Hersey and Kenneth Blanchard that suggests the best leadership style is contingent on the level of followers' maturity.

Contingency Models of Leadership

Contingency models of leadership propose that the effectiveness of leadership is contingent upon the interplay between a leader's style of leadership and the demands of the situation.
